Frozen berries with white chocolate

Prep time:
5 mins, plus several hours freezing
Cook time:
5 mins
Serves:
4

Simple, scrumptious and an easy mid-week treat.

Ingredients

  • 500 g mixed berries, including blackberries, blueberries, raspberries and redcurrants
  • 1 x 142ml pot double cream
  • 140g white chocolate

Method

1. Put the berries on a tray with greaseproof paper and place in the freezer for a couple of hours until semi-frozen.

2. Melt the white chocolate together with the double cream in a heatproof bowl over a pan of simmering water. Make sure the base of the bowl does not come into contact with the water as this may curdle the cream.

3. When ready to serve, scatter the frozen fruits on four plates or in shallow bowls. Pour over the hot chocolate sauce and serve immediately.
